Taxonomic Classification
| Rank | Cercopiteco Diana | Topillo de Sundevall |
|---|---|---|
| Kingdom same | Animalia (Animals) | Animalia (Animals) |
| Phylum same | Chordata (cordados) | Chordata (cordados) |
| Class same | Mammalia (mamíferos) | Mammalia (mamíferos) |
| Order | Primates (Primates) | Rodentia (Rodents) |
| Family | Cercopithecidae (Old World Monkeys) | Cricetidae |
| Genus | Cercopithecus | Myodes |
| Species | Cercopithecus diana | Myodes rufocanus |
Evolutionary Relationship
Cercopiteco Diana and Topillo de Sundevall share a common ancestor at the Class level: Mammalia. (mamíferos)
